Reptilian Reflection

Enchantment

Whenever you cycle a card, you may have Reptilian Reflection become a 5/4 Dinosaur creature with trample and haste in addition to its other types until end of turn.

MZROSE1985 I don't think it works with Unpredictable Cyclone the way you think it will. Since it searches through your whole library to find a card that shares a card type, you will always get an enchantment out of it - you don't need to run a critical mass. At the same time, you can't use Escape Protocol or Reptilian Reflection to trigger Unpredictable Cyclone because you need to cycle the card, not cast it.

And since Sharknado triggers off of any non-creature spell, not just enchantments, you'll get sharks with all of the above additions besides Drannith Stinger!
